Set in the 18th century, the story follows a young man named Charlot, who is infatuated with the beautiful and wealthy Comtesse de Givri, despite her being married. As he navigates various comedic obstacles to win her affection, the play also serves as a critique of the era's high society, highlighting their preoccupation with wealth and social status. This theatrical work by Voltaire blends humor with social commentary, making it a classic example of French comedy.
